We had a fantastic stay. From the initial booking through check-out, Cindy and Stoney were fantastic hosts. The property is peaceful and we (myself, my wife, and our pup) felt right at home in the cozy cabin. Cindy and Stoney were very accommodating hosts and their dog buddy quickly became one of our pups best friends. We did a lot of hiking including Black Elk Peak, Cathedral Spires, Flume Trail, Palmer Canyon, Hell Canyon, Stockade Lake, and Sylvan Lake. All trails were anywhere from 40 minutes to an hour from the property which is pretty typical when traveling in the mountains. There were also trails located on the property which were fantastic as the property is connected to the National Forest. We downloaded the offline map from Google maps, marked the gate, and wandered all over the place for miles and miles. Cindy and Stoney are great people and to top it off are very knowledgeable about the surrounding area. When we visit again, this is where we will stay!
